A mosaic of modular variation at a single gene underpins convergent plumage coloration The reshuffling of genomic variation from multiple origins is an important contributor to phenotypic diversification, yet insights into the evolutionary trajectories of this combinatorial process and ...

A TE insertion controls throat colour in wheatears. The gene involved (ASIP) is the same one that is epigenetically affected by an IAP insertion the famous Avy mice.

As if we needed more reasons to love TEs.

Plant mobile domain protein–DNA motif modules counteract Polycomb silencing to stabilize gene expression Nature Plants - This study reveals that plant proteins MAIL1, MAIN and MAIL2 function as anti-silencing factors that maintain active gene expression. They bind specific DNA motifs to prevent...

Our paper is finally out in Nature Plants. MAIL proteins antagonize Polycomb-mediated silencing. Full text here: rdcu.be/eJisX
